When a news story only presents one side, it is obviously the side the reporter supports. A. Bias by Spin B. Bias by Labeling C.
Zielflug [23.3K]

Answer:

C. Bias by Selection of Sources.

Explanation:

Media bias or bias in the media is the different forms by which there are various angles through which the media addressed or tackle the news information that they got and present. These media biases are capable of spinning the tone and direction of the information and even the opinion of the readers.

<u>When a news reporter decides to present only one side of a story that their reporter supports, then it is a bias by selection of sources</u>. This bias can include more than one source but which all have or support the same idea and thus, share the same opinion about the particular theme or topic. This greatly is a one-sided presentation, leaning more towards the source that the reporter supports and not much into the other side.

Thus, the correct answer is option C.
